§ 53E-3-804 — Governor to approve federal education agreements or national programs.
Utah·Title 53E Public Education System -- State Administration·Ch. 53E-3 State Board of Education Organization, Powers, and Duties·Part 53E-3-8 Implementing Federal or National Education Programs
(1)Before legally binding the state by executing a federal education agreement or national program that may cost education entities more than $500,000 annually from state and local money to implement, a school official shall submit the proposed federal education agreement or national program to the governor for the governor's approval or rejection.
(2)The governor shall approve or reject each federal education agreement or national program.
(3)(3)(a) If the governor approves the federal education agreement or national program, the school official may execute the agreement.
(3)(b) If the governor rejects the federal education agreement or national program, the school official may not execute the agreement.
